**AlwaysBreakBeforeMultilineStrings** (``bool``)
If ``true``, always break before multiline string literals.
+ This flag is mean to make cases where there are multiple multiline strings
+ in a file look more consistent. Thus, it will only take effect if wrapping
+ the string at that point leads to it being indented
+ ``ContinuationIndentWidth`` spaces from the start of the line.
+
**AlwaysBreakTemplateDeclarations** (``bool``)
If ``true``, always break after the ``template<...>`` of a
template declaration.
